What was accomplished by the members of the Continental Congress during tgeir meeting in Philadelphia?

History
1 answer:
sp2606 [1]3 years ago
5 0
George Washington was appointed as the Supreme Commander of the Continental Army.
Prior to this meeting, Goerge washington has established himself as the commander<span> for the British army in the French and Indian War of 1754. During that meeting, George Washington received unanimous votes from all members of the Congress to be the </span> Supreme Commander of the Continental Army.

Overall how did the United States change from the Election of 1800 through Thomas jefferson’s first term of President. (answer i
Sav [38]

The election of 1800 was fiercely contested and facilitated the rise of the two-party system and bitter partisanship.

Upon entering office, Jefferson focused on reducing the national debt he had inherited from his predecessors. His administration lowered excise taxes while slashing government spending. Additionally, the Jefferson administration reduced the size of the Navy, ultimately bringing the national debt down from $83 to $57 million. Foreign developments, however, including the intensification of piracy along the Barbary Coast, would necessitate the rebuilding of the Navy and its establishment as a permanent part of the US government.

Jefferson dealt with two major challenges to US authority: piracy along the Barbary Coast of North Africa, and British impressment, which resulted in Jefferson instating a mass embargo of European goods, the Embargo Act of 1807.

Jefferson authorized the Louisiana Purchase, which effectively doubled the territory of the United States.
